RESPON PEMBERIAN PUPUK ORGANIK TERHADAP BEBERAPA SIFAT FISIK TANAH ULTISOL DALAM KONDISI OLAH TANAH MINIMUM PADA PERTANAMAN EDAMAME (Glycine max (L.) Merrill)

Zidane, Ahmad Khairul - Personal Name;

Edamame plant (Glycine max (L.) Merril) is a legume plant originating from Japan which is usually made for sake drinks. Edamame has a higher selling price than ordinary soybeans. Edamame cultivation on Ultisol is certainly not easy because Ultisol has poor chemical properties characterized by high soil acidity and low to moderate organic matter content. In edamame cultivation, the plant part taken at harvest is the edamame seed. Morphologically, the main difference between Edamame and ordinary soybeans is its size, where edamame has different nutritional content. The use of organic fertilizers has the advantage of adding macro and micro nutrients to the soil. Organic fertilizers have several advantages such as high nutrient content, hygroscopic power or the ability to absorb and release and are easily soluble in water to be easily absorbed by plants. With these properties, organic fertilizers have several features, including practical and economical in transporting nutrient compositions. Until now, research on edamame plants is still limited. To improve the physical, chemical and biological properties of the soil, it is necessary to add organic fertilizers including chicken manure, cow manure, and compost. This study uses a minimum tillage system in which the tillage system will be processed to a minimum. This study aims to determine the effectiveness of organic fertilizer on several physical properties of the soil under minimum tillage conditions. The research was carried out from December to February 2022 at the Experimental Garden of Sriwijaya University, Indralaya, Ogan Ilir. The design used in this study was a randomized block design with 4 levels of treatment. Each treatment was repeated 4 times, so there were 16 experimental units. The level of treatment in this study was P0 (Without Organic Fertilizer); P1 (Chicken Cage Fertilizer dose of 30 tons ha-1); P2 (Cow Manure dose of 30 tons ha-1); P3 (Compost fertilizer dose of 30 tons ha-1). The research data were analyzed using ANOVA at a 5% significance level and further tested with the BNT0.05 test. The results showed that each application of organic fertilizer had no significant effect on several soil physical properties in minimum tillage on edamame (Glcyine max (L.) Merrill) plants.
